Transaction 651ef498622d8b1cc184bb3a97ac60905ad18f91cb7b705644887e4096b562e4
1 Input
1 Output
-
651ef498622d8b1cc184bb3a97ac60905ad18f91cb7b705644887e4096b562e4:0
- value
- 618228
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 86eb66ed88b7cf651071e321bc6398f7436fc1f8 OP_EQUAL
- address
- 3DzQUGg2CrkcT8yc3AVs7uDLuW3d8nRqZU